The library, a sanctuary of hushed whispers and the scent of aging paper, becomes an unlikely battleground in the story of Vivian Holloway and Stella Davies.
Their first encounter wasn't a meet-cute; it was a clash of wills, a silent war waged between two fiercely independent spirits. He, the charismatic, undeniably handsome school bully, used his wit as a weapon, leaving a trail of bruised egos in his wake. She, the quiet, observant, and remarkably resilient target of his taunts, wielded silence as her shield, her intelligence a hidden weapon.
Forced into a collaborative project, they find themselves locked in a peculiar dance, a delicate interplay of insults, veiled provocations, and an unexpected, burgeoning respect. Their story unfolds primarily through their conversations and text exchanges, mirroring the subtle shifts in their relationship-the slow erosion of animosity, the hesitant acknowledgment of mutual strengths, the gradual unveiling of vulnerabilities. This book delves into the complexities of their interactions, the internal struggles they each face, and the unexpected tenderness that blossoms amidst the witty banter and barbed comments. It's a story about the power of second chances, the transformative capacity of love, and the often-surprising paths we take to find our way to each other.
